WebCrypto mining is an incentivised process whereby miners are rewarded with newly minted coins for verifying and processing transactions. Crypto mining is fundamental to proof-of … WebYes, you can mint your own NFT. You will need the following: Media file you wish to mint. Crypto wallet that can connect to the NFT marketplace of your choosing. Crypto to cover the gas fees—discussed below; make sure you own a currency that’s accepted on the blockchain where you’re conducting the transaction.

WebAug 9, 2024 · What is cryptocurrency minting? Minting, in essence, is the act of authenticating data, creating a new block, and storing that data onto the blockchain via the Proof-of-Stake method. The minting method for how blocks are formed and data is added to a block is known as Proof-of-Stake.
